Training courses
Kernel and Embedded Linux
Bootlin training courses
1 2 3 4 5 6 7 8 9 10 11 12 13 14 15 16 17 18 19
.text .globl foo foo: lgrl %r1,bar@GOTENT lg %r1,bar@GOT(%r12) lrl %r1,bar@GOTENT l %r1,bar@GOT(%r12) ly %r1,bar@GOT(%r12) lgrl %r1,_GLOBAL_OFFSET_TABLE_@GOTENT lgrl %r1,misaligned_sym@GOTENT .data .globl bar bar: .quad 0x123 .globl misaligned_sym .byte 1 misaligned_sym: .quad 42